Lawyers for Donald Trump requested a U.S. decide on Friday to partially pause the prison case accusing the previous president of mishandling categorised paperwork, after the U.S. Supreme Court dominated that presidents have broad immunity for official acts.

Trump, the Republican presidential candidate, stated the Supreme Court’s ruling that he has broad immunity from prison prosecution in a case over his makes an attempt to overturn the 2020 election additionally boosts his declare of immunity within the categorised paperwork prosecution.

A pause is critical “to minimize the adverse consequences to the institution of the presidency arising from this unconstitutional investigation and prosecution,” Trump’s attorneys wrote in a court docket submitting.
